If you have a porch, consider repainting it. Your paint should be a quality exterior variety. The new paint should have the same base, be it oil or latex, that the existing paint does. Since oil-based paint generally lasts longer, it is great for trim. However, since snow and water make it extremely slippery, you should not use oil-based paint on any outside surface that is walked on.

Place holes into the rim of paint cans with a nail. The channel in the rim of the paint can usually becomes full of paint and this runs over the side of the can when the lid is put back on. Use a small nail to puncture several holes into this rim, allowing paint to drain from the channel back into the can.

Many consumers do not consider the dangers associated with home improvement projects. Avoid buying drywall (i.e. wall board, sheet rock) manufactured in China. In 2005, there was a drastic increase in the amount of drywall imported from China by US builders. There is poor quality control in China which can end up causing problems. There have been extreme circumstances where drywall that was imported from China caused wires within walls to corrode due to toxic gasses that were produced.
You can diagnose a problem with the loss of water pressure easily. Ask the people who live near you if they have had with water pressure. If the neighbors have no issues, there is something wrong with your plumbing system. Check all faucets to find out if the entire house is affected. You may need a simple aerator adjustment; if not, but if not you might want to get a professional to assist you.

Ceiling fans are a great way to boost air circulation in your house. These fans can help save energy from running the air conditioner and they can also push warm air down in the winter months. Most fans can switch directions to draw air upward or push it downward, depending on your needs.

If you’d like to get more power from your dryer while cutting down energy costs, try shortening the hose of your dryer. Begin by disconnecting the current hose and vacuuming the area. Cut the hose down to only a couple of feet in length. You want it to be long enough that you can move the dryer for cleaning, but short enough that it runs more efficiently.

Check to see that the health of your home is still in good shape. Check periodically the caulking around the sink or bathtub periodically. Small holes or cracks that appear can allow moisture into your walls, and this can lead to the formation of dangerous mold. If a significant amount of water leaks through these cracks and holes, it will find its way into the flooring, causing it to rot. When applying the new caulk, remember to remove traces of the previous caulking and remember to dry and clean the area well.This is vital if the new caulk to adhere properly and end up being waterproof.
